NXP SSL2109AT/1: A Comprehensive Overview of the Intelligent LED Driver IC
The NXP SSL2109AT/1 stands as a pivotal component in the realm of modern solid-state lighting, representing a highly integrated and intelligent driver IC designed for energy-efficient LED lighting applications. This device encapsulates the critical control and power conversion functions necessary to drive LED strings from a mains supply, making it a cornerstone for both consumer and professional lighting solutions.
At its core, the SSL2109AT/1 is a system-in-package (SiP) solution that combines a high-voltage power switch with a controller. It is engineered to operate from a universal input voltage range (typically up to 250 VAC), enabling its use in a wide array of global markets without significant design modifications. Its primary topology is a non-isolated buck converter, optimized for its high efficiency and simplicity in driving LEDs.
A key hallmark of this IC is its intelligent dimming capability. It supports phase-cut dimming, compatible with both leading-edge (triac) and trailing-edge dimmers, which are ubiquitous in existing residential and commercial installations. This compatibility is crucial for the adoption of LED technology as a direct replacement for incandescent and halogen bulbs, eliminating flicker and ensuring a smooth dimming experience for the end-user. The internal circuitry is designed to maintain stability and avoid audible noise, which are common challenges with dimmable LED drivers.
Beyond dimming, the SSL2109AT/1 incorporates comprehensive protection features that enhance the reliability and longevity of the entire lighting system. These include:

OverTemperature Protection (OTP): Safeguards the IC and the LED module from damage due to excessive heat.
OverCurrent Protection (OCP): Prevents failure of the power switch and LEDs by limiting the output current.
OverVoltage Protection (OVP): Protects the IC from voltage spikes on the supply rail.
Short-Circuit Protection: Enhances system robustness in case of a fault condition.
The integration level of the SSL2109AT/1 significantly reduces the external component count compared to discrete solutions. This leads to a more compact printed circuit board (PCB) design, lower overall Bill of Materials (BOM) cost, and improved manufacturing efficiency. Designers can achieve a complete, reliable, and compact driver solution with minimal additional components, accelerating time-to-market for lighting products.
